Output 3a01505f23a5a241f2644ca2cb682f04df5df9ae8e43387a3e6f2a5dfd43d3a4:0

value
15014420170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7294723bfc1a5a19ced7749c841cf126651c86d9 OP_EQUAL
address
3C8rndud9DVfUd3KccvtFGJ9cAR1sM3sJv
transaction
3a01505f23a5a241f2644ca2cb682f04df5df9ae8e43387a3e6f2a5dfd43d3a4
confirmations
502740
spent
true